Abstract

This final paper deals with the informative maritime charts and auxiliary maritime charts. It will explain the emergence of charts and the basics of cartography. Informative maritime charts are charts that provide the information needed for navigation, serving as a supplement to the navigation chart. A large part of the Earth's surface is depicted on them. More details will be given on the chart of the sea current, batimetric chart, climatological charts and pilot chart. Auxiliary maritime charts contain various details that seafarers assist in navigation, contain parts of individual sea areas, and provide help in solving some navigational problems. The auxiliary maritime charts include charts of hyperbolic navigation systems, white chart, framework chart, chart of geomagnetic elements, star chart, radar chart.
